

Aimed at EV Charging Systems, ebm-papst 6318/2TDH4PU is a 48 V DC Compact Axial Fan, offering a documented speed of 9,200 rpm. This enables specification-led selection. Its documented data supports integration planning.
| Rated Voltage(V) | 48 |
|---|---|
| Size(mm) | φ172*51 |
| Max.Air Flow(m³/h) | 930 |
| Max.Pressure(Pa) | 620 |
| Input Power(W) | 150 |
| Speed(rpm) | 9200 |
| Noise(db) | 75 |
The ebm-papst 6318/2TDH4PU is a DC compact axial fan for industrial cooling, supporting equipment thermal management and integration.
Data includes 48 V operation, airflow up to 930 m³/h and pressure up to 620 Pa for selecting a practical balance between air delivery and flow-path restriction. Listed noise is 75 dB at the stated test point. The datasheet lists PWM speed control for durable motor support.
